Description
Report on a House of Commons debate on the Anglo-Irish Agreement and Irish Foreign Minister, Peter Barry’s statement criticising the RUC and the British Government for their handling of the Ulster loyalist marches which turned violent. Northern Ireland Secretary, Tom King speaks in the Commons and answers queries from MPs Enoch Powell and Eldon Griffiths. Also an interview with Ian Gow MP on the issues debated. Male reporter not identified.
